    1. HISTORY OF THE FRENCH-YEMENI MEDICAL ASSOCIATION

    (AMFY)

    The french medical assistance in yemen began 50 years ago (Dr Fvrier COLLARD,

    1948). The French Medical Mission of Taiz (MMF) has been created in 1961 by Dr Yvette

    VIALLARD, and officially recognized in 1968. More than 80 french physicians, biologists,

    nurses, technicians in radiology, arabist administrative assistants have worked in this mission.

    It developed in the Republican Hospital of Taiz into six medical specialities : radiology,

    ophtalmology, pneumology, cardiology, internal medicine and infectious diseases, and

    pathology laboratory. Concurrently, several yemeni physicians and paramedics have been

    recruited and turned out, and some of them have completed their specialization in France.

    The French-Yemeni-Medical Association (AMFY) has been created in 1990, just before

    the definitive closure of the French Medical Mission, in order to continue a close medical

    collaboration, contribute to a better knowledge of the medical problems in Yemen, and keep

    and use all the friendship that had been gathered over 30 years of common work. The creation

    of AMFY was encouraged and sponsored by Mr Travers et Mr Calvet, respectively vice-

    director of scientific and technic cooperation, and director of the Middle-East area in the

    french foreign office (Ministre des Affaires Etrangres).

    The association maintained close contacts between french and yemeni doctors of Taiz,Sanaa and Aden. It organized medical meetings in Yemen (the "rencontres mdicales franco-

    ymnites"), during which many important medical problems in Yemen were interactively

    discussed and analysed : endocarditis (1994), traditional pharmacology (1994), new trends in

    tuberculosis (1996), rheumatic heart disease (1996), radiology and ultrasound in medicine

    (1994, 1996), prevention and care of cerebral vascular accidents (1998).

    AMFY also contribute in:

    - helping yemeni physicians/paramedics for their post-university training courses in

    France, reception and lodging (Dr Viallard)

    - mailing and dispatching medical journals and publications in Yemen

    - collecting donations of medications and medical equipment for the Republican

    Hospital of Taiz.

    Until now, the AMFY has been financed by a grant of the french governement, private

    donations, and suscriptions of the members. Its actions were supported by the service culturel

    et de coopration scientifique of the French embassy in Sanaa, and by the Yemen embassy in

    Paris.

    2. PURPOSE OF THE PROJECT

    The purpose of this project is to bring medical informations and large technical and

    methodological assistance, following specific requests of yemeni health professionals, for a

    better knowledge and an improvement of care of medical pathologies in Yemen.

    3. BACKGROUND AND RATIONALE

    During the 10 years following the closure of the French Medical Mission, medicine in

    Yemen has deeply changed : medical schools and university hospitals have been created or

    developped, vaccination program have been planed, highly qualified yemeni specialists have

    been recruited, and hospital medical equipments have been improved. Concurrently, the need

    of substitutive medicine has decreased, and the request of yemeni health professional have

    changed to a greater assistance in methodological aspects, analysis of process and

    organization, and post graduate educational programs.

    Because the French Yemeni Medical Association has gathered a network of medical and

    academic experts, all being aware of the specificities of the medical yemeni practice, it

    appears useful and necessary to work out a new project for a common work, taking into

    consideration the changes in medicine in Yemen and the new requests of our yemenicolleagues and members.

    This project will concern public institutions in Yemen (hospitals, universities) and will

    be non-profit making. French experts will volunteer working on this project.

    4. METHODS

    The methods will associate post graduate educational programs, in Yemen and in France,

    and setting up of simple structures allowing a better transmission of medical informations

    between France and Yemen.

    4.1. Post-graduate medical educational programs in Yemen

    4.1.1. Medical meetings

    They will continue the "Rencontres Mdicales Franco-Ymnites". The basis of the

    organization will be almost similar, with some distinctive features as follows :

    - The medical meeting will focus on the comparison of different experiences concerning

    a major health problem in Yemen, chosen by the yemeni organizers

    - It will require the active participation of both yemeni and french speakers

    - A member of the AMFY will coordinate the meeting, organize the sessions in

    collaboration to the yemeni staff, prepare the following actions of AMFY, and write a report

    for AMFY and sponsors.

    - The medical meeting will essentially deal with the theoretical aspects of the medical

    problem, and will be completed by the other actions of formation (workshops, training

    courses), which are detailed below

    - Periodicity : 1 2 by year

    - Unique place (turnround between Sanaa, Aden, Taiz)

    - Duration : 3 days

    - French team members : 2 to 3 (1 yo 2 experts and one AMFY's board member)

    4.1.2. Workshops of medical techniques

    - The topics will be the same that those chosen for the medical meeting, or be different

    and open on further common works.

    - Medical techniques involved : ultrasound/echography, diagnostic or interventional

    radiology , CT-scan, laboratory techniques, etc

    - Duration : up to 8 days, eventually associated with a medical meeting

    - French team :1 or 2 people

    4.1.3. Clinical management

    - Clinical management sessions will be organized on a specific request of the yemeni

    physicians, and be authorized by the yemeni health authorities.

    - They will consist in clinical discussion of selected medical cases and/or examination

    of selected patients. The cases should be representative of frequent or difficult medical

    problems in Yemen, or have a large didactic interest for physicians, fellows, or students.

    - They should necessarily be associated to a scientific presentation (medical meeting,

    workshop of medical techniques).

    4.1.4. Methodological post graduate educational courses

    - Principle : formation of yemeni health care professionals by an expert in a specific

    topic dealing with methodology and organization : statistics, epidemiology, health care

    processes, organization of out-patient clinics, laboratories, in-patient hospitalization, etc..

    - Formation of formatives : in this way, "formatives' formation sessions" intended to

    teachers, researchers, paramedical or technical officers, could be organized in order to give

    them a pedagogical formation.

    4.2. Post- graduate medical educational programs in France

    - The AMFY will continue its participation to training courses (Stages Scientifiques de

    Haut Niveau) offered to the yemeni physicians who have previously received a grant from the

    French Government for their specialization . AMFY will help to the recruitment of applicants,

    the selection of university hospital departements providing the training course, the reception

    of the applicant and supporting during the course, and if necessary the search for a lodging.

    - The AMFY may also organize training courses in France, in a wider framework,

    intended to doctors, administrative agents, paramedics, medical / radiology / laboratory

    technicians, in relationship with the university members of the Association.

    4.3. Diffusion of the medical information

    - Distribution of medical journals, subscription for hospital and university libraries

    - Reply to yemeni requests of medical bibliography and references

    - Creation of a bibliographic database dealing with medicine in Yemen, available for

    yemeni health professionels.- Creation of an Internet adress and/or site, providing :

    - the possibility of transmission of the aforementioned informations

    - the ability to present and discus diagnostic and/or therapeutic clinical cases,

    - the ability to transfer medical images (telemedicine)

    - a permanent contact between yemeni and french members of the Association,

    - a link which may facilitate the preparation of the different actions of AMFY

    (medical meetings, workshops, training courses, etc..).

    5.Articulation of this project and calendar

    In conclusion, this project is a wide framework, which has to be discussed with our

    yemeni colleagues, the yemeni and french authorities and sponsors. The presentation of this

    project will be done during a mission in Yemen by Dr Viallard (president of AMFY) and Dr

    Hiance (vice-president of AMFY) in february, 1999. During this mission, they will have

    - to choose the next medical topic. Propositions are pediatrics, congenital cardiopathies,

    infectous liver diseases (hepatitis, hepatoma)

    - to discuss about the date of the next medical meeting in 1999

    - to try to set internet connexions between yemeni institutions and AMFY
